1. Rudy's "Country Store" and Bar-B-Q
I've been a regular at Rudy's and it's always a treat! The lean brisket sliced sandwich is my go-to, perfectly cooked without being greasy or fatty. The baby back ribs, usually a highlight with their perfect seasoning, have been a bit too salty lately, but that's just a minor hiccup. The sides, especially the potato salad, are flavorful and never disappoint. The atmosphere is friendly and welcoming with various dining areas to choose from, including a cozy bar area. It's a great spot for a casual meal with a good selection of drinks. Just wish they'd let us buy extra bread like the ones they use for the sandwiches!

2. Lonesome Dove Fort Worth
My first visit to Lonesome Dove Fort Worth was nothing short of spectacular. The service was friendly and attentive, making the dining experience memorable. The menu was adventurous and delightful, featuring unique dishes like rattlesnake-rabbit sausage, elk loin, and kangaroo nachos. The garlic-stuffed tenderloin and ancho chili chocolate cake were standout dishes. Although there was a minor hiccup with the sunlight each time the door opened, the overall ambiance was cozy and inviting. Definitely a place to make family memories while enjoying high-end food and drinks.
